By Type

The Global Charcoal Market is primarily segmented into several key types, each designed to address specific operational demands and performance criteria.

  1. Lump charcoal:

    Lump charcoal holds a significant share in the global charcoal market because it is the preferred fuel for premium outdoor grilling, artisanal foodservice, and high-heat cooking applications. Its natural composition, with minimal additives, positions it as a higher-value product segment relative to conventional briquettes, especially in mature markets in North America and Europe. Retailers often command a price premium of 15.00–30.00% for lump charcoal compared with mass-market alternatives due to its positioning as a cleaner-burning and more flavorful option.

    The competitive advantage of lump charcoal is its rapid ignition and high calorific value, which often exceeds 7,500.00–8,000.00 kilocalories per kilogram, enabling quicker searing and shorter cooking cycles in professional kitchens and barbecue restaurants. Its lower ash content, frequently reduced by 40.00–60.00% versus briquettes, also lowers post-use cleanup time and labor costs for commercial users. The primary growth catalyst for this segment is the expanding premium grilling culture and rising consumer preference for minimally processed, sustainable fuels, supported by eco-label certifications and responsibly sourced hardwood supply chains.

  2. Charcoal briquettes:

    Charcoal briquettes represent one of the largest and most established segments of the global charcoal market due to their consistent performance, standardized shape, and broad retail penetration. They dominate mass-market household grilling and cookstove usage in many regions because they offer predictable burn times and uniform heat output. Their low production cost and ease of packaging and transport allow briquettes to serve as the baseline commodity product in both developed and emerging markets.

    The primary competitive advantage of charcoal briquettes is their long burn duration and controllable heat, with standardized products often delivering 25.00–40.00% longer burn times than typical lump charcoal at comparable load sizes. This extended duration improves fuel efficiency for household and small commercial users, effectively lowering cost per cooking hour. Growth in this segment is fueled by rising urbanization and the proliferation of low-cost grills and cookstoves in Latin America, Africa, and parts of Asia, where briquettes increasingly replace traditional firewood and raw biomass for reliability and reduced indoor particulate emissions.

  3. Activated charcoal:

    Activated charcoal is a high-value, technology-intensive segment within the global charcoal market, used extensively in water treatment, air purification, pharmaceuticals, and food and beverage filtration. Although it accounts for a smaller volume share compared with fuel-grade charcoal, its contribution to overall market value is disproportionately high due to elevated price points per ton. Demand from municipal water utilities, industrial effluent treatment plants, and consumer-grade filtration devices underpins its strategic importance.

    The competitive advantage of activated charcoal lies in its exceptionally high surface area, which can exceed 800.00–1,500.00 square meters per gram, enabling high adsorption efficiency for contaminants, heavy metals, and organic molecules. This performance allows industrial users to achieve pollutant removal efficiencies above 90.00% in many filtration configurations, reducing regulatory compliance costs and environmental penalties. The key growth catalyst is tightening environmental and water quality regulations worldwide, combined with rising adoption of home water filters, industrial gas purification systems, and pharmaceutical-grade decolorization processes that rely on high-specification activated carbon products.

  4. Charcoal fines and powder:

    Charcoal fines and powder are by-product segments that have evolved into valuable feedstocks for briquette manufacturing, activated charcoal production, and metallurgical processes. Historically treated as low-value waste, they now account for a significant portion of integrated charcoal supply chains, particularly in regions with large-scale lump charcoal and kiln operations. Their utilization improves overall plant material efficiency and enhances profitability for producers by monetizing previously underused fractions.

    The competitive advantage of charcoal fines and powder is their adaptability as input materials, which can be compacted, chemically activated, or blended with binders to create higher-margin downstream products. By capturing and processing fines, manufacturers can increase overall yield by an estimated 10.00–20.00% compared with operations that rely solely on saleable lump output. Growth in this segment is driven by process optimization initiatives, the expansion of briquette capacity in developing markets, and sustainability-focused mandates that push producers to minimize waste and improve carbon utilization rates across the value chain.

  5. Sugar charcoal:

    Sugar charcoal occupies a niche but strategically important segment of the global charcoal market, primarily used in laboratory settings, specialty chemical synthesis, and certain pharmaceutical and cosmetic formulations. It is produced through the carbonization of refined sugars, resulting in a high-purity carbon product with minimal inorganic contaminants. This purity makes sugar charcoal particularly valuable where trace impurities can compromise reaction yields or product quality.

    The competitive advantage of sugar charcoal is its exceptional chemical cleanliness and fine particle structure, which support high reaction efficiency and reproducibility in analytical and synthetic applications. In specific laboratory use cases, sugar charcoal can improve reaction yields by 5.00–15.00% compared with less refined carbons by reducing unwanted side reactions and catalyst poisoning. The principal growth catalyst for this segment is the increasing sophistication of pharmaceutical and specialty chemical manufacturing in Asia and Europe, where tighter quality standards and advanced R&D pipelines require consistent high-purity carbon inputs.

  6. Charcoal pellets:

    Charcoal pellets form an emerging and increasingly important segment, bridging the gap between traditional charcoal fuels and modern biomass energy systems. They are engineered for use in pellet stoves, industrial boilers, and co-firing applications, especially in facilities designed originally for wood pellets or coal. Their standardized size and density facilitate automated feeding and temperature control, making them suitable for both residential heating and small industrial thermal processes.

    The competitive advantage of charcoal pellets stems from their high bulk energy density and stable handling characteristics, which can improve combustion efficiency by 10.00–25.00% over loose lump charcoal in compatible equipment. Their low moisture content and uniformity enable more precise heat management and reduced unburned carbon losses. Growth in this segment is catalyzed by the global shift toward decarbonization, the retrofitting of coal-fired boilers for lower-emission fuels, and supportive renewable energy policies that recognize densified biomass-based carbon as a transitional energy source in Europe, North America, and parts of East Asia.

  7. Charcoal logs and extruded charcoal:

    Charcoal logs and extruded charcoal represent a structured, high-consistency fuel segment used in both household and commercial foodservice applications, particularly in Asia and the Middle East. Produced by compressing charcoal fines with binders into uniform cylindrical or hexagonal forms, they offer predictable combustion characteristics and ease of stacking and storage. In many urban markets, these products are favored by restaurants that require stable heat output for grilling, hotpot, and skewer-based cuisine.

    The competitive advantage of extruded charcoal lies in its long, steady burn and high mechanical strength, which can extend usable burn time by 30.00–50.00% relative to many traditional lump products at comparable mass. Its uniform shape improves airflow in stoves and grills, enhancing combustion completeness and reducing smoke and odor emissions. The main growth catalyst for this segment is the expansion of organized foodservice chains and street food clusters in rapidly urbanizing regions, where operators seek fuel solutions that lower operating costs, minimize smoke exposure, and comply with increasingly strict local air quality regulations.

  8. Specialty and industrial-grade charcoal:

    Specialty and industrial-grade charcoal encompasses high-specification products tailored for metallurgy, silicon and ferroalloy smelting, carbon black production, and other process industries. This segment accounts for a substantial share of overall value in regions with mature metallurgical and chemical sectors, such as Brazil, South Africa, and parts of Asia. Industrial consumers prioritize consistent carbon content, low sulfur and ash levels, and high mechanical strength, which differentiate these products from household fuels.

    The competitive advantage of specialty and industrial-grade charcoal is its ability to deliver stable process performance and reduce impurities in end products, which can enhance furnace efficiency and metal yields by an estimated 3.00–8.00% compared with lower-grade carbons. High fixed-carbon content and controlled reactivity help smelters manage energy consumption and process stability, thereby reducing specific energy use per ton of output. The primary growth catalyst is the continued development of low-carbon metallurgical pathways, including the substitution of coking coal with renewable charcoal in iron and steelmaking, supported by corporate decarbonization targets and policies that incentivize lower greenhouse gas emissions in heavy industry.

Market By Application

The Global Charcoal Market is segmented by several key applications, each delivering distinct operational outcomes for specific industries.

  1. Residential cooking and heating:

    Residential cooking and heating represent one of the most critical applications for charcoal, especially across emerging economies in Africa, Asia, and parts of Latin America where a significant portion of households still rely on solid fuels. The core business objective in this segment is to provide reliable, affordable thermal energy for daily cooking and space heating. Charcoal often replaces raw firewood because it delivers higher energy density and more stable combustion, which translates into shorter cooking times and more predictable heat levels for end users.

    The adoption of charcoal in residential use is driven by its superior combustion efficiency compared with traditional biomass, with improved cookstoves and higher-quality charcoal able to reduce fuel consumption by 20.00–40.00% for the same cooking task. This efficiency directly lowers household expenditure on fuel and reduces time spent collecting wood, while also lowering indoor particulate emissions relative to open wood fires. Growth in this application is fueled by rapid urbanization, rising household incomes that shift demand from unprocessed biomass to higher-quality charcoal, and clean-cooking initiatives that promote more efficient stoves and regulated charcoal supply chains.

  2. Commercial food service and grilling:

    Commercial food service and grilling constitute a high-value, brand-differentiating application for charcoal, spanning restaurants, street vendors, hotels, and catering operations. The primary business objective is to deliver consistent, high-temperature cooking performance that enhances flavor, texture, and customer experience, which directly supports revenue per cover and repeat patronage. Charcoal-based operations are particularly prominent in barbecue restaurants, kebab and skewer outlets, and open-grill kitchens that use visible flames as part of their customer-facing value proposition.

    Charcoal is preferred in this application because of its high calorific value and stable heat profile, with premium lump and extruded charcoals enabling grilling temperatures above 400.00 degrees Celsius and offering burn durations that can be 30.00–50.00% longer than basic household fuels. These performance metrics reduce fuel changeover frequency, cutting downtime between service cycles and improving kitchen throughput during peak hours. Growth in commercial food service demand for charcoal is being driven by the global expansion of casual dining and street food formats, tourism-driven food culture, and the premiumization of grilling experiences, while local air-quality regulations are simultaneously encouraging adoption of cleaner-burning, low-smoke charcoal grades and improved ventilation systems.

  3. Metallurgy and industrial fuel:

    Metallurgy and industrial fuel applications form one of the most strategically important segments for the charcoal market, especially in regions with established ferroalloy, pig iron, and silicon industries. In these settings, charcoal serves as both a reductant and an energy source in high-temperature furnaces, with the core business objective of achieving high metal yields and stable furnace operation while controlling impurity levels. Industrial users value charcoal as a potential low-carbon alternative to coke in specific metallurgical routes where biomass-derived carbon can significantly reduce lifecycle emissions.

    Charcoal’s adoption in metallurgy is justified by its high fixed-carbon content and low sulfur and ash levels, which can improve metal yield and reduce slag volume by an estimated 3.00–8.00% compared with fossil-based reductants. In some blast furnace and smelting configurations, substituting a portion of coke with industrial-grade charcoal can lower direct carbon emissions per ton of metal produced by double-digit percentages, contributing to decarbonization targets. The principal growth catalyst in this application is mounting pressure on heavy industry to reduce greenhouse gas emissions, supported by carbon pricing mechanisms, green steel initiatives, and corporate commitments that encourage partial or full transition toward renewable charcoal-based reductants where technical conditions permit.

  4. Water and air purification:

    Water and air purification leverage activated charcoal as a critical functional material in filtration systems used by municipal utilities, industrial facilities, and households. The business objective in this application is to remove organic contaminants, odors, volatile compounds, and certain heavy metals to meet health and environmental standards. Activated charcoal filters are deployed in point-of-use water purifiers, large-scale treatment plants, air purifiers, solvent recovery units, and industrial exhaust scrubbers.

    The adoption of activated charcoal in purification systems is underpinned by its very high internal surface area, which can exceed 800.00–1,500.00 square meters per gram, enabling adsorption efficiencies that often remove more than 90.00% of targeted contaminants in well-designed systems. This performance helps operators comply with regulatory thresholds, decrease downstream treatment costs, and extend the service life of complementary filtration media. The key growth catalyst for this application is tightening global regulation of drinking water quality and industrial emissions, combined with rising consumer spending on home water and air purifiers in urban centers facing pollution concerns and aging infrastructure.

  5. Agriculture and soil enhancement:

    Agriculture and soil enhancement applications typically involve the use of charcoal and biochar as soil amendments designed to improve nutrient retention, water-holding capacity, and microbial activity. The core business objective is to increase crop yields and soil resilience while optimizing fertilizer efficiency and reducing input losses. Farmers and agribusiness operators incorporate charcoal-based amendments into degraded or low-organic-matter soils to support long-term productivity.

    Charcoal’s porous structure provides a large surface area that can retain nutrients and moisture, often allowing farms to reduce synthetic fertilizer requirements by 10.00–30.00% while maintaining or improving yields in certain agronomic conditions. This improved efficiency lowers operating costs per hectare and can enhance yield stability under drought stress by increasing soil water retention. Growth in this application is driven by the expansion of climate-smart agriculture practices, interest in carbon sequestration through biochar incorporation, and policy-led incentives in some regions that recognize biochar as a tool for both soil rehabilitation and long-term carbon storage.

  6. Chemical and pharmaceutical processing:

    Chemical and pharmaceutical processing rely on high-purity activated charcoal as a process aid for decolorization, impurity removal, and purification of intermediates and finished products. The business objective is to achieve stringent purity specifications and consistent product quality while maintaining high process yields. Activated charcoal is employed in fine chemicals, active pharmaceutical ingredient production, sugar refining, and specialty intermediates where trace contaminants can compromise efficacy or stability.

    In these applications, activated charcoal can increase purification efficiency and improve reaction or crystallization yields by 5.00–15.00% compared with processes that rely on filtration alone, by selectively adsorbing color bodies and unwanted organic species. This improvement reduces rework, minimizes batch failures, and shortens cycle times, leading to a more favorable return on investment for purification steps. Growth is fueled by the expansion of pharmaceutical manufacturing capacity in Asia and Europe, rising regulatory scrutiny on impurity profiles, and the scaling of specialty chemical segments that require consistent, validated purification technologies built around high-specification activated carbon.

  7. Cosmetics and personal care:

    Cosmetics and personal care constitute a rapidly expanding application for cosmetic-grade activated charcoal, featured in facial cleansers, masks, soaps, toothpaste, and scalp treatments. The key business objective for brands in this segment is to deliver visible skin and oral-care benefits while capitalizing on consumer demand for natural, detox-oriented formulations. Activated charcoal is marketed for its capacity to adsorb excess oil, impurities, and surface stains, which supports product differentiation in a competitive personal-care marketplace.

    Formulators adopt activated charcoal because its micro-porous structure can increase the removal of sebum, surface pollutants, and particulate matter from skin and teeth by measurable margins, often in the range of 10.00–25.00% improvement in lab test protocols versus baseline formulations without charcoal. This performance enables premium pricing and enhances perceived efficacy, improving margins per unit sold. Growth in this application is driven by strong consumer interest in clean beauty, natural ingredients, and social media-driven trends, encouraging both multinational and indie brands to launch charcoal-based product lines across skincare, oral care, and men’s grooming segments.

  8. Art, drawing, and educational use:

    Art, drawing, and educational use form a niche but steady application for charcoal, mainly in the form of charcoal sticks, compressed charcoal, and charcoal pencils. The primary objective here is to provide artists, students, and design professionals with a versatile medium for sketching, shading, and life drawing exercises that cannot be easily replicated by digital tools. Art schools, universities, and hobbyist communities all contribute to stable baseline demand in this segment.

    Charcoal is adopted in artistic applications because it delivers a wide tonal range, strong contrast, and easy smudging and blending characteristics, which can significantly enhance the efficiency of ideation and conceptual sketching sessions. Many art instructors prefer charcoal for foundational drawing courses because students can cover large areas quickly and revise work with minimal tools, improving practice throughput during limited classroom hours. Growth in this segment is supported by the expansion of creative education programs, rising disposable income for recreational art supplies in developed and emerging markets, and sustained institutional demand from art academies that continue to view charcoal drawing as a core foundational skill in visual arts training.

SWOT Analysis

  • Strengths:

    The global charcoal market benefits from resilient demand across grilling, industrial, metallurgical, and water and air purification applications, which stabilizes volumes even when one segment softens. Strong penetration in outdoor cooking cultures in North America, Europe, Latin America, and parts of Asia sustains repeat purchases of lump charcoal and briquettes, while activated charcoal captures value in higher-margin uses such as gold recovery, pharmaceuticals, food and beverage filtration, and personal care. The industry also leverages abundant biomass feedstocks including hardwood residues, coconut shells, and agricultural byproducts, which can reduce input volatility versus fossil-based alternatives. In addition, ReportMines estimates the market will grow from USD 6.00 billion in 2025 to USD 8.36 billion in 2032 at a 4.90% CAGR, demonstrating structurally positive growth. This trajectory encourages capital expenditure in modern kilns, packaging, and distribution, which further improves product consistency, brand equity, and retailer confidence in charcoal as a core seasonal and, increasingly, year-round category.

  • Weaknesses:

    The charcoal market faces inherent constraints related to emissions-intensive traditional kilns, land-use concerns, and the association with deforestation in certain tropical regions, which exposes producers and retailers to reputational and regulatory risks. Production quality remains highly fragmented, with many small or informal operators producing inconsistent calorific value, moisture content, and ash levels, creating variability that undermines user experience and complicates brand-building in price-sensitive segments. Logistics costs are structurally high because charcoal is bulky and relatively low value per unit volume, leading to freight inefficiencies and margin compression in export-dependent supply chains. In some emerging markets, a significant portion of household consumption still relies on inefficient, informal distribution systems that limit traceability and make it difficult to enforce sustainability standards. Moreover, the sector is vulnerable to seasonal demand spikes around grilling seasons and holidays, which strain working capital, warehousing, and retailer collaboration and often result in stockouts or excess inventory.

  • Opportunities:

    The transition toward sustainable, certified charcoal from managed forests and agricultural residues creates a sizable opportunity for producers that invest in modern, low-emission retort kilns and robust chain-of-custody documentation. Growing regulatory pressure on industrial emissions and wastewater drives incremental demand for activated charcoal in flue gas treatment, mercury control, and advanced water purification, where customers prioritize performance and reliability over lowest price. In consumer markets, premiumization trends toward restaurant-grade lump charcoal, flavored briquettes, and ready-to-light products open room for brand differentiation, higher price points, and cross-selling with grills and sauces. There is also scope for digital direct-to-consumer channels and subscription models for frequent grillers, improving demand forecasting and loyalty. In many developing economies, governments and development agencies are promoting efficient cookstoves and cleaner solid fuels, which can redirect a significant portion of informal charcoal usage into more organized, traceable, and value-added supply chains that support scale economies and formal employment.

  • Threats:

    The charcoal market faces intensifying competition from alternative fuels such as propane, natural gas, electric grills, and emerging pellet systems that promise convenience, lower perceived health risks, and easier regulatory compliance, particularly in urban environments with strict air quality rules. Stricter forestry, land-use, and carbon regulations can increase compliance costs, restrict access to certain wood species, and expose exporters to border carbon adjustments or sustainability audits from large retailers. Climate-related events such as wildfires, droughts, and storms threaten feedstock availability and can disrupt harvesting operations, logistics, and port infrastructure, causing abrupt price swings. Social and environmental campaigns targeting deforestation and indoor air pollution may reduce charcoal’s social license to operate if producers do not visibly transition to sustainable practices. Currency volatility and trade barriers in key producing regions can further erode margins and shift sourcing strategies, while consolidation among large retail chains intensifies bargaining power against fragmented charcoal suppliers.
